The Bard of the Rydal Mount and Tagore

We need Wordsworth To save our beautiful earth Who found God in Nature And worshipped the creature He grasped humanity as his own For which he was born. We need Tagore In today's moment of horror He taught how to conquer over fear Here and there we can hear The shrill cry of hungry vultures The blood-eater creatures. Tagore showed human love How to weave it like a dove He knitted the thread Of an extensive net For catching love and mankind All was entwined O, come to be united together We are like the flower Let's bloom in the field Like the green grass filled With morning dew to make us anew.
